Dial Gauge Type
A category of measurement tools that use a dial to indicate small distances or angles, often used for precision engineering.
Yield Point
The stress at which a material begins to deform permanently, marking the end of elastic behavior and the beginning of plastic behavior.
Clamping Pressure
The force applied by a device to hold or secure objects tightly together, preventing movement or separation.
Allen Wrench
Hex-shaped wrenches designed to fit into recessed hex Allen screws.
